In what's become a running theme this season, Iroquois gave their fans yet another huge win on Tuesday. They were the clear victor by a 12-5 margin over the Rocky Grove Orioles. The high-scoring effort was just what Iroquois needed considering they were shutout in their previous contest.
Phoenix Thomas sp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: she surrendered five earned runs on four hits and racked up nine Ks. She has been nothing but reliable: she hasn't pitched less than six innings every time she's pitched this season.
At the plate, the team relied heavily on Grace Abele, who scored three runs while going 3-for-3. The team also got some help courtesy of Riann Donohuge, who went 2-for-4 with a triple, two RBI, and a run.
Iroquois' victory bumped their record up to 3-5. As for Rocky Grove, they dropped their record down to 1-5 with that loss, which was their fifth straight on the road dating back to last season.
Iroquois will be playing in front of their home fans against Maplewood at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day. As for Rocky Grove, they will head out on the road to challenge Oil City at 4:00 p.m. on Monday.
